#163def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#163def is composed of 8.6% red, 23.9%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.8% cyan, 74.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 229.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 51.2%. #163def color hex could be obtained by blending #2c7aff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#163def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#163def has RGB values of R:22, G:61,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 1457647.

Shades and Tints of #163def
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000106 is the darkest color, while #f2f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#163def
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f8086 is the less saturated color, while #0c37f9 is the most saturated one.
